Bruce Carter, born on February 19, 1988, in North Carolina, showed his athletic prowess from a young age. He attended Havelock High School, where he excelled on the football field playing multiple positions. As a standout player, Carter received All-American honors while playing quarterback, safety, and running back. His versatility and talent on the field caught the attention of college recruiters across the country.
After a successful high school career, Carter committed to the University of North Carolina to play college football. He continued to impress coaches and fans with his exceptional play on defense. During his time with the Tar Heels, he showcased his skills as a linebacker and solidified his place as a key player on the team.
Throughout his college career, Carter received numerous accolades for his outstanding performance on the field. He was voted Second-Team All-ACC and was even named a Butkus Award finalist in recognition of his exceptional linebacker skills.
In 2011, Bruce Carter's dream of playing in the NFL became a reality when he was drafted in the 2nd round by the Dallas Cowboys. It was a significant moment in his career, marking the beginning of his professional football journey. Carter's determination and hard work paid off as he earned his way into a starting role with the Cowboys in 2013.
During his time with the Dallas Cowboys, Carter had the opportunity to play alongside talented teammates such as Demarcus Ware. Their collaboration on the field contributed to the team's success and showcased Carter's ability to work well with others towards a common goal.
